Handicap Ramp Installation in Conroe, TX
Handicap ramp installation services provide practical solutions for improving accessibility around residential properties. These ramps are designed to assist individuals with mobility challenges by creating smooth, stable pathways from the ground level to entryways, garages, or decks. Projects can range from simple, portable ramps to more permanent structures integrated into existing steps or landscaping. Property owners typically seek these services to ensure safe, convenient access to their homes for wheelchair users, walkers, or those with limited mobility, especially when dealing with uneven terrain, stairs, or entryway thresholds.
Before requesting handicap ramp installation, property owners usually want to understand the different types of ramps available, including materials, dimensions, and configurations suitable for their specific property. It’s helpful to consider factors like the length of the ramp needed, space constraints, and any local building codes or regulations that may apply. Clarifying these details can ensure the selected ramp provides safe, reliable access while fitting seamlessly into the property’s layout.

Handicap Ramp Installation Questions
What types of handicap ramps are available for installation? Various options include portable, modular, and custom-built ramps to suit different property needs and accessibility requirements.
Where can handicap ramps be installed on a property? Ramps can be installed at entrances, along walkways, or around existing steps to improve accessibility throughout the property.
What materials are commonly used for handicap ramps? Common materials include aluminum, wood, and steel, chosen for durability, safety, and suitability to the environment.
Are there specific considerations for installing handicap ramps outdoors? Outdoor ramps should be weather-resistant, slip-resistant, and properly anchored to ensure safety and longevity.
